When two moles of ethane react completely with oxygen, how many moles of carbon dioxide will be produced?A. 2.B. 4.C. 8.D. Unkno
babymother [125]

Answer:

Option B.

Explanation:

As any reaction of combustion, the O₂ is a reactant and the products are CO₂ and H₂O. Combustion reaction for ethane is:

2C₂H₆  +  7O₂   →   4CO₂  +  6H₂O

So 2 moles of ethane react with 7 moles of oxygen to make 4 moles of dioxide and 6 moles of water.

Then 2 moles of ethane will produce 4 moles of CO₂

You conduct an experiment in which you measure the temperature (T) and volume (V) of a mysterious sphere of gas at several diffe
____ [38]

Volume of the gas is 525 L.

<u>Explanation:</u>

It is given that the volume of the gas divided by the temperature is 1.75.

V/T = 1.75

As per the Charles law, volume is proportional to the temperature.

V ∝ T

V/T = constant

Now we have to find V, and T is given as 300 K.

So plugin the values as,

V/300 = 1.75

Rearranging the equation to get V as,

V = 1.75×300

  = 525 L
